January 2 -  National Buffet Day 

                                                                           




About the Special Day

National Buffet Day encourages sampling a feast of flavors all in one sitting. It reminds us to savor variety—just as life offers diverse experiences. Whether gourmet or home-made, buffets are about abundance, choice, and communal enjoyment. It's a celebration of culinary exploration and togetherness.


History Behind the Day

Rooted in Scandinavian smorgasbord traditions, the buffet spread became popular globally by mid-20th century. Hotels and cruise lines adopted it, transforming meals into social events. Now, it's a cultural symbol of abundance—and a fun way to gather.
